LOTS OF CHOCOLATE CHERRY COOKIES

Time 25m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up all-purpose flour
¼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1 teaspoon baking powder
¼ teaspoon salt
½ cup unsalted butter, softened
1 cup white sugar
1 egg
1 teaspoon instant coffee granules
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
¼ cup miniature semisweet chocolate chips
¼ cup white chocolate chips
1 cup dried cherries

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Line two large ba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• Combine fl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t in a bowl.
  • Beat the butter and sugar together in a large bowl with an electric mixer on medium-high speed, until light and fluffy.
  • Beat the egg, coffee granules, and vanilla into the butter and sugar mixture until blended.
  • Change the speed to low and pour in the flour mixture. Beat until just combined.
  • Stir in semisweet chocolate chips, white chocolate chips, and dried cherries.
  • Drop spoonfuls of the dough two inches apart onto the prepared baking sheets.
  • Bake 10 to 12 minutes per batch in the preheated oven, until cookies are just becoming firm.
  • Let cool on baking sheets for two minutes.
  • Transfer cookies to a wire rack to c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 130.1 calories, Carbohydrate 19.4 g, Cholesterol 18.3 mg, Fat 5.4 g, Fiber 1 g, Protein 1.6 g, SaturatedFat 3.3 g, Sodium 51.3 mg, Sugar 13.3 g
